About the Golden Triangle


The Golden Triangle area of South Texas has long been associated with bountiful game, ruggedly beautiful terrain superb sporting opportunities for hunter.

Extraordinary whitetail deer, Rio Grande turkey, mourning and whitewing dove, blue and bobwhite quail all make their home in this famous region of Texas.

The natural vegetation or this ecosystem is comprised of mesquite trees, black brush, juajilla, prickly pear, sagebrush and a variety of other forbes and grasses that provide excellent nutrition for antler production and quail habitat.
